Position Information

Murrumburrah High School is a small rural high school located in a small rural town. Enrolments have been slowly increasing each year with future growth also projected in coming years. Geographically, the nearest towns are all within 50 kms, with the nearest major city of influence over 150 km away. Students generally attend university, enrol in a TAFE course, or take up work opportunities either through general employment or apprenticeship options. Many families have lived in the town for many generations and have a close connection with the school. The school is seen as a vital connection with work and preparation for life after school that supplements the needs of the local community. Many students participate in school based and community-based sporting events and travel a lot to participate. The school executive team is a vital connection point between the school and the community.


Specific Selection Criteria

* In addition to the general selection criteria,
* 1. Demonstrated ability to work as a member of a small executive team to effectively initiate, lead, motivate and monitor the implementation of the schools\' strategic directions and whole school programs, including explicit teaching and HPGE.
* 2. Proven ability to promote the school within the community and to lead productive partnerships focusing on academic success, positive behaviour, wellbeing, attendance and retention for all students.
* 3. Demonstrated expertise in highly effective administrative technology and organisational and /or compliance systems in terms of leading and managing a small rural high school.
* 4. Proven ability to support the wellbeing of all students through proactive strategies that encourage engagement and motivation in students to succeed.


General Selection Criteria

* 1. Successful teaching experience with capacity to initiate improvement in teaching, learning and classroom practice
* 2. Knowledge of curriculum, assessment and student welfare with the ability to lead and design quality, inclusive teaching and learning programs
* 3. Educational leadership skills to build the capacity and manage the performance of individuals and teams
* 4. Well developed communication and interpersonal skills with the capacity to build relationships and engage students, staff and parents
* 5. Ability to plan and manage resources effectively and equitably to support teaching and learning
* 6. Knowledge of and commitment to the Department\'s Aboriginal education policy
